发明名称 METHOD AND APPARATUS FOR DESIGNING NETWORK
摘要 A network design method that determines a TDM transmission line for accommodating a given demand includes: extracting an available demand from among a plurality of provided demands; calculating a total bandwidth of the extracted available demand; sequentially selecting the plurality of demands; generating candidates for a combination of TDM transmission lines that accommodate the selected demand; and determining a combination of TDM transmission lines that accommodates the selected demand from among the candidates for the combination of TDM transmission lines. The generating process includes: extracting a TDM transmission line with a band utilization efficiency higher than a specified threshold from among TDM transmission lines including the selected demand as an available demand; and generating candidates for a combination of TDM transmission lines that accommodate the selected demand using the extracted TDM transmission line.

A network design method that determines a TDM (Time Division Multiplexing) transmission line for accommodating a given demand, that is represented by a start point, an endpoint, a bandwidth, and a route, in a network including a plurality of TDM transmission lines, the method comprising: extracting, for respective TDM transmission lines, an available demand that is capable of using the TDM transmission line from among a plurality of given demands; calculating a total bandwidth of the extracted available demand for respective TDM transmission lines; sequentially selecting the plurality of demands; generating candidates for a combination of TDM transmission lines that accommodate the selected demand; and determining a combination of TDM transmission lines that accommodates the selected demand from among the candidates for the combination of TDM transmission lines, wherein the process of generating the candidates for the selected demand includes: extracting a TDM transmission line with a band utilization efficiency higher than a specified threshold from among TDM transmission lines including the selected demand as an available demand, based on the total bandwidth of the available demand for respective TDM transmission lines;generating candidates for a combination of TDM transmission lines that accommodate the selected demand using the extracted TDM transmission line, based on the start point, the end point, and the route of the selected demand; andupdating the total bandwidth of the available demand of the TDM transmission line with a band utilization efficiency that does not exceed the threshold using a bandwidth of the selected demand, for a demand that is to be selected next.
